Karyological information
Geographical area of study Pirassununga, SP, Brazil
Source of chromosomes
Kidney and gills
Number of specimens with sex
02 females
Diploid chromosome number
60
Karyotype formula
4M +4SM+52A
Fundamental arm number
Not reported
Chromosome length
Not reported
Sex chromosome
Not reported
Chromosome staining/banding/FISH
NORs were located on the long arm of medium sized M pair; Small C- bands on centromeric region of a few chromosomes pairs
Reference(s)
Oliveira C, Almeida-Toledo LF, Mori L, Toledo-Filho SA (1993). Cytogenetic and DNA content in six genera of the family Callichthyidae (Pisces, Siluriformes). Caryologia ,46(2-3): 171-188.
